Lee "Wally" Boyer

AGE: 60 • Smyrna

Lee C. "Wally" Boyer, age 60, of Smyrna, DE, passed away peacefully Wednesday, March 19, 2014 surrounded by his loved ones. Lee worked for Delmarva Power for 25 years. He had a great sense of humor and was the center of attention at get- togethers. His home was always open to everyone. Lee loved riding his Harley Davidson and was a member of ABATE -American Bikers Aiming Toward Education. He loved tinkering in his garage and going to Rehoboth Beach. Lee will be remembered as a caring father and grandfather who was loved by all who knew him.

Lee is survived by his 2 daughters, Tracey L. Windsor (Todd) and Candice Boyer (boyfriend Raz); 3 grandchildren: Kylie, Leah, and Baby Harmer; 1 brother, Larry Boyer (Linda); 2 nephews, Drew and Eddie; and best friend, Jimmy Sharpe.

A memorial service will be held at Lee's house Saturday, March 29, 2014 at 1 PM. Guests are requested to ride their motorcycles and wear leathers. To send an online condolence visit www.strano-feeley.com
